ACUTE POST-EXTUBATION NEGATIVE PRESSURE PULMONARY EDEMA
Dr. Amit Yashwantrao Bodkhe*, Dr. Arulmurugan Balsubramanian, Dr. Kavithadevi Mohanraj, Dr. Biju P. Aliyarukunju
ABSTRACT
Negative pressure pulmonary edema (NPPE) is a rare but serious complication that can occur after extubation due to upper airway obstruction. We report the case of a healthy 20-year-old male who developed acute respiratory distress shortly after emergency orthopedic surgery. Clinical signs and imaging were consistent with NPPE. Supportive treatment, including corticosteroids, diuretics and non-invasive ventilation, led to complete recovery within 24 hours. This case highlights the importance of early recognition and prompt management of NPPE, even in low-risk patients.
